There are always three elements to every percentage problem. \n" ); document.write( "We call these rate, base, and amount. \n" ); document.write( "The rate is the percent. \n" ); document.write( "The base is total quantity of something. \n" ); document.write( "A good way to determine base is ask your self \"percent of what?\" the \"what\" is the base. \n" ); document.write( "And the amount is the part of something. \r \n" ); document.write( " \n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"The relationship between rate, base, and amount give us three formulas: \n" ); document.write( " \n" ); document.write( "------------------------- \n" ); document.write( " \n" ); document.write( "------------------------- \n" ); document.write( " \n" ); document.write( " \n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"So lets look at the question given here: \n" ); document.write( "What is 35% of 25.00? \n" ); document.write( "First determine which two elements are given. Then choose the correct formula to find the third element. \n" ); document.write( "Rate is the percentage so we can easily identify 35% as the rate. \n" ); document.write( "Now ask yourself \"percent of what?\" You answer 25.00 so 25.00 is the base. \n" ); document.write( "Ok we know we have the rate and the base. Whats left? The amount. So we will use the formula: \n" ); document.write( " \n" ); document.write( "plug in what we know \n" ); document.write( "amount=(25.00)(35%) \n" ); document.write( "to multiply 35% we need to convert it to a decimal by dividing by 100 \n" ); document.write( "so 35/100 equals .35 now we have this: \n" ); document.write( " \n" ); document.write( "multiply 25.00 times .35 \n" ); document.write( " \n" ); document.write( "So 35% of 25.00 is 8.75\r \n" ); document.write( " \n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"Note: the % symbol literally means 1/100 \n" ); document.write( "so for any number x \n" ); document.write( "x% = x/100 \n" ); document.write( " |
